当前位置 主页 > 技术大全 >

    Xshell连接FTP服务器教程:轻松上手
    xshell怎么连接ftp服务器

    栏目:技术大全 时间:2024-12-29 12:41



    [内容格式化]Xshell如何高效连接FTP服务器 在现代网络环境中,文件传输协议(FTP)仍然是一种广泛使用的技术,用于在不同系统之间传输文件。特别是在Linux和Unix系统中,通过命令行界面(CLI)进行FTP操作是一种高效且常用的方法。Xshell作为一款功能强大的终端仿真软件,能够轻松连接到远程服务器并执行各种操作,包括通过FTP传输文件。本文将详细介绍如何使用Xshell连接FTP服务器,并高效地进行文件传输和管理。 一、准备工作 在连接FTP服务器之前,确保你已经掌握了以下基本信息: 1.FTP服务器地址:FTP服务器的IP地址或域名(例如:ftp.example.com)。 2.端口号:FTP服务器使用的端口号,默认是21,但某些服务器可能使用其他端口(例如:2121)。 3.用户名和密码:用于登录FTP服务器的凭证。 二、打开Xshell 1.启动Xshell:在你的操作系统中打开Xshell软件。如果你还没有安装Xshell,可以通过官方网站下载并安装。 2.新建会话:在Xshell的主界面中,点击“新建”按钮,创建一个新的会话。 3.配置会话:在弹出的对话框中,输入FTP服务器的地址和端口号(如果需要指定非默认端口)。然后,选择“FTP”作为协议类型。 三、连接到FTP服务器 1.打开会话:配置完成后,点击“连接”按钮,开始连接到FTP服务器。 2.登录FTP服务器:连接成功后,Xshell会提示你输入用户名和密码。输入你获取的用户名和密码,然后按回车键。 Name (ftp.example.com:your_local_username):your_ftp_username Password:your_ftp_password 注意:这里的`your_local_username`是你的本地计算机用户名,但在大多数情况下,FTP服务器只关心你提供的`your_ftp_username`和`your_ftp_password`。 四、FTP常用命令 一旦成功登录FTP服务器,你就可以使用各种FTP命令来管理和传输文件。以下是一些常用的FTP命令: 1.列出目录内容:使用ls命令列出当前目录中的文件和子目录。 ```shell ls ``` 2.切换到其他目录:使用cd命令切换到指定的目录。 ```shell cd【目录名】 ``` 3.上传文件:使用put命令将本地文件上传到FTP服务器。 ```shell put localfile.txt ``` 如果你要上传的文件不在当前工作目录中,可以使用`lcd`命令先切换到本地文件所在的目录。 ```shell lcd /path/to/local/file put localfile.txt ``` 4.下载文件:使用get命令从FTP服务器下载文件到本地。 ```shell get remotefile.txt ``` 同样地,如果你要下载的文件要保存到特定的本地目录,可以使用`lcd`命令先切换到目标目录。 ```shell lcd /path/to/save/file get remotefile.txt ``` 5.删除文件:使用delete命令删除FTP服务器上的文件。 ```shell delete remotefile.txt ``` 6.退出FTP会话:完成所有操作后,使用bye或`quit`命令退出FTP会话。 ```shell bye ``` 或 ```shell quit ``` 五、使用Shell脚本自动化FTP操作 对于需要频繁进行FTP操作的任务,编写Shell脚本可以大大提高效率。以下是一个示例脚本,用于将FTP服务器上的文件从目录A迁移到目录B: !/bin/sh FTP服务器地址和端口 ftpip=192.168.1.113 ftpport=21 FTP服务器账号和密码 username=ftpa password=xxxxxx 源目录和目标目录 srcdirectory=A/testA/testAA destdirectory=B/testB/testBB 连接到FTP服务器并执行操作 ftp -i -v -n $ftpip $ftpport [
1分钟搞定MySQL部署!Docker最强实操指南,含所有常用命令和配置
忘记MySQL密码怎么办?别慌!用这一招跳过验证,轻松重置管理员权限
MySQL自增主键用完怎么办?从原理到实战,全面破解开发中的高频难题
MySQL权限混乱?这几个命令让你彻底理清用户清单与权限归属
你的数据库安全吗?读懂MySQL这几种日志,关键时刻能「救你一命」
MySQL性能上不去?八成是这里没配好!手把手教你搞定my.cnf核心配置
修改MySQL字段长度别乱来!这3个核心要点和1个致命陷阱,新手必看
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
你的MySQL数据库为什么总是又慢又卡?掌握这五大优化法则,查询速度快十倍!(上篇)
你的MySQL数据库为什么总是又慢又卡?掌握这五大优化法则,查询速度快十倍!(下篇)